Derived from the blue agave plant\, the spirit is primarily distilled in the area surrounding the city of Tequila\, and the Jaliscan Highlands in the central western Mexican state of Jalisco. Tequila is recognized as a Mexican designation of origin product and makes up half of the spirits currently sold in the U.S. \nProduced by Events by the Glass!\, seating for History in a Bottle is limited! \nReservations are required\, and seating is limited! \n\n\nMembers $65 | Not-Yet-Members $90 | Table for a group of six (6) $500 | Corporate Table for a group of six (6) $750 \n\n\n\n\nRegister Now\n \n  \nPresented by:

DESCRIPTION:The St. Petersburg Museum of History and Southern Roots Realty invites you on Thursday\, June 13th to Happy Hour with the Historian featuring Dr. David Head and Britain’s Loyal Colonies Lost: The Revolution in Florida \nAs 13 of Britain’s colonies declared independence in 1776\, the empire’s Florida colonies\, East Florida and West Florida\, remained loyal to King George. Eyed by American and Spanish forces alike\, the Floridas were soon engulfed in war. This speaker shares the often-overlooked story of Florida in the War of Independence. \nDavid Head has published four books\, including Privateers of the Americas: Spanish American Privateering from the U.S. in the Early Republic\, The Golden Age of Piracy\, and A Crisis of Peace: George Washington\, the Newburgh Conspiracy\, and the Fate of the American Revolution. \nPresented by Southern Roots Realty\, Happy Hour with the Historian is frequently sold out\, so please purchase tickets in advance. DESCRIPTION:The St. Petersburg Museum of History and Southern Roots Realty invites you on Thursday\, May 9th to Happy Hour with the Historian featuring Tim Spofford and Education for All: 70 Years After Brown v Board \nAward-winning author\, journalist\, and professor Tim Spofford discusses the landmark 1954 Supreme Court decision Brown v Board. Spofford’s book\, “What the Children Told Us\,” is the sole biography of the famous Harlem psychologists who created the legendary doll test that played a key role in the Brown v Board decision. Spofford will be joined by Dr. Ronald Sheehy who taught for years at Morehouse College and recently served as provost at Medgar Evers College. \nPresented by Southern Roots Realty\, Happy Hour with the Historian is frequently sold out\, so please purchase tickets in advance.
